Moldova will have access to over 86.7 million euros in European grant funding to modernize the country's cities according to the European model

In particular, this is stipulated by the financing agreement between Moldova, the European Commission and the French National Agency for Territorial Cohesion for the URBACT IV program for 2021-2027, the draft ratification of which was approved by the Moldovan Cabinet. According to the government, within this agreement, Moldova will have access to European financing and modern solutions for the development of cities, improvement of infrastructure and enhancement of people's quality of life. Under the program, Moldova will benefit from concrete projects that will transform cities and contribute to the creation of greener and more prosperous communities. Funding will be available to modernize public transportation with a focus on sustainability, develop parks and other public spaces, reduce pollution and improve energy efficiency. In doing so, our country's cities will benefit from supporting the development of effective public policies based on sharing best practices at the European level. The conclusion of the agreement opens the possibility for the beneficiaries of the program from the participating countries to get access to financial resources in the form of a grant of 86 million 769 thousand 799 euros for the implementation of joint projects implemented on the basis of the principle of partnership. At the same time, the agreement provides for co-financing of the activities envisaged in the projects by the beneficiaries in the amount of at least 10% of the project budget. Thus, the total budget of the program is 110 million 100 thousand 574 euros. The national contribution of the participating countries amounts to 23 million 330 thousand 775 euros. The agreement is important for Moldova's economy, as it facilitates access to external financing, which can stimulate the development of cities and infrastructure. The Financing Agreement opens a favorable perspective for the development of economic relations within the framework of territorial cooperation, opening new opportunities for international cooperation. Direct benefits for the Moldovan economy include investments in urban infrastructure and improved quality of urban life. Indirect benefits include increased attractiveness of cities and possible foreign investments. At the same time, through the specific targets selected for financing by the program, projects that will contribute to environmental protection and combat the effects of climate change will also be financed.
